Step 2: Understand Flower Meanings (Use Them Wisely)

You don’t need to memorize a flower dictionary—but a little symbolism goes a long way.

  • Red roses → Deep love and passion (classic, powerful)

  • Pink roses → Affection, admiration, sweetness

  • White roses → Pure love, sincerity

  • Tulips → Elegant, modern romance

  • Peonies → Romance, prosperity, and softness

  • Sunflowers → Joy, warmth, positivity

Choosing flowers that align with your message elevates even simple romantic flower gifts.


Step 3: Are Roses Always the Best Choice?

Roses are popular for a reason—but they’re not mandatory.

A valentine rose bouquet works best when:

  • She loves tradition

  • You’re in a romantic milestone (first Valentine’s, anniversary)

  • You want a clear, unmistakable romantic signal

However, if she prefers uniqueness or subtlety, mixed bouquets or seasonal blooms can feel more personal—and often more memorable.


Step 4: Choose the Right Color Palette

Color matters more than people think.

Romantic but wearable palettes:

  • Soft pinks, blush, and cream

  • Deep reds mixed with greenery

  • Pastels for gentle romance

  • One bold color paired with neutrals

Avoid overloading with too many colors. A cohesive palette makes valentine's day gift flowers look intentional, not chaotic.


Step 5: Size Isn’t Everything (Balance Is)

Bigger isn’t always better. A massive bouquet can feel overwhelming if it doesn’t match her style.

Instead, aim for:

  • Proportion (flowers that fit her space)

  • Balance (not top-heavy or cluttered)

  • Quality blooms over quantity

A medium, beautifully arranged bouquet often outshines a giant one with no focus.


Step 6: Add Meaning With a Message (Don’t Skip This)

Flowers without a note feel unfinished.

Your message doesn’t need poetry. It needs sincerity:

  • One or two sentences is enough

  • Reference why you chose the flowers

  • Keep it in your own voice

A short note turns romantic flower gifts into emotional experiences.


Step 7: Timing Is Part of the Gift

When flowers arrive matters almost as much as which ones you choose.

Consider:

  • Morning delivery for a full-day smile

  • Delivery to work for a public-but-classy moment

  • Hand-delivery for intimacy

Well-timed valentine's day gift flowers feel planned, not rushed.
